Pineapple Blueberry Margarita

A refreshing cocktail that balances ripe pineapple brightness with blueberry perfume and a clean lime finish, perfect for summer gatherings.

Ingredients
  

For the Margarita

  • 1 cup fresh pineapple chunks Use ripe pineapple for best flavor.
  • ½ cup fresh blueberries Fresh blueberries yield a better taste.
  • 2 oz tequila Use your favorite tequila.
  • 1 oz triple sec Substitute with orange juice for non-alcoholic option.
  • 1 oz fresh lime juice Freshly squeezed lime juice is preferred.
  • ½ oz simple syrup Adjust sweetness to taste.
  • Salt for rimming Optional, for a salted rim.
  • Ice Use for shaking and serving.

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Start by trimming and chunking a ripe pineapple into roughly 1-inch pieces.
  • Rinse and pat dry the blueberries to remove any dust or bloom.
  • If you like a salted rim, rub a lime wedge around the glass rim and dip into coarse salt.
  • Fill a cocktail shaker with a handful of ice to chill it while you measure.

Mixing the Fruit Base

  • Add pineapple chunks and blueberries to a blender or cocktail shaker.
  • If using a blender, pulse until the fruit is smooth but still slightly textured.
  • Measure tequila, triple sec (or orange juice), lime juice, and simple syrup and add to the fruit.
  • If you blended the fruit, pour into a shaker with ice; if you used a shaker, start adding the spirits and syrup.

Shaking and Straining

  • If using a shaker, add ice now and shake vigorously for 15–20 seconds.
  • Shake until the shaker feels very cold to the touch.
  • Strain through a fine mesh into a salt-rimmed glass over fresh ice.
  • For a frozen-style margarita, use a high-powered blender with crushed ice until slushy.

Serving

  • Garnish with a wedge of lime, a pineapple spear, or a skewer of blueberries for visual appeal.
  • Serve immediately to enjoy the fresh aromatics and chilled texture.

Notes

Use ripe fruit for best flavor. The recipe can be adjusted for sweetness and strength easily by modifying the amount of simple syrup and tequila. Chill your tools to preserve texture and slow dilution.
